For many film aficionados, a drive-in movie theater screen is a must-have for their outdoor cinema. A drive-in theater screen is different from an indoor movie theater screen in that it’s designed to be used outdoors and provide a larger viewing area for viewers. With that in mind, how much does a drive-in movie theater screen cost?
The cost of a drive-in movie theater screen can vary significantly depending on the size and quality of the screen. Generally speaking, an outdoor theater screen will cost more than an indoor theater screen due to its size and the materials used to create it.
For example, if you’re looking for a small drive-in movie theater screen, you can expect to pay anywhere from $250 to $800. However, if you’re looking for something larger and higher quality, prices could reach up to $2,000 or more.
In addition to the price of the actual drive-in movie theater screen, there are other factors that can affect the overall cost. For instance, if you want your outdoor cinema setup to include sound equipment or other amenities like seating or concessions stands, these all need to be taken into consideration when calculating the total cost.
In conclusion:
The cost of a drive-in movie theater screen will depend largely on size, quality and any additional features you may want included. Smaller screens may range from $250 to $800 while larger screens with higher quality materials could go as high as $2,000 or more. Remember also that sound equipment and seating may also add additional costs when setting up your outdoor cinema.
